the double number line shows that in 3 seconds an ostrich can run 63 meters. how far can the ostrich run in 5 seconds
inna [77]

Answer: 105 meters

Step-by-step explanation:

Ostrich's running rate is 63 meters/3 seconds. This can be reduced to 21 meters/second (21 m/s).

(21 m/s)*(5 sec) = 105 meters

John can mow a lawn in 80 minutes. Rocky can mow the same lawn in 120 minutes. How long does it take for both John and Rocky to
mario62 [17]

Answer: it will take them 48 minutes.

Step-by-step explanation:

John can mow a lawn in 80 minutes. This means that the rate at which he moans the lawn per minute is 1/80

Rocky can mow the same lawn in 120 minutes. This means that the rate at which Rocky can mow the same lawn per minute is 1/120

If they work together, they would work simultaneously and their individual rates are additive. This means that their combined working rate would be

1/80 + 1/120 = 200/9600 = 1/48

Assuming it takes t hours for both of them to clean the room working together, the working rate per hour would be 1/t. Therefore,

1/48 = 1/t

t = 48 minutes
